How they compare
Seychelles currently reports 101.73 against 100.66 in Moldova, a difference of 1.07.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 14 shared years of data; in 2010 it was Moldova ahead.
Moldova ranks 94th and Seychelles ranks 93rd of 192 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Moldova averaged higher in 1 and Seychelles in 1.
